What Is a Bedside Cot?

twin bedside cot cots are available in a bassinet design and are connected to the bed's side. They come with a removable or drop-down side that makes it easier to grab and feed your baby during the night.

They're a great alternative to bed-sharing, which is not recommended by experts and can increase the risk of SIDS. They are regulated by strict safety guidelines.

Portable cribs

A portable crib is an excellent method to keep your baby close at night without risking their safety. It allows parents comfort their infants in the bed without getting up. They can also use it while traveling or visiting the homes of their friends. It can even be used as playpen for your child. It's easy to clean and folds flat, making it ideal to transport and store. It's a great choice for families with children who are multiple or who frequently leave the home.

It is essential to select a crib that meets highest safety standards. Look for a crib that does not have gaps or loose bedding which could trap a child and cause suffocation. It is also essential to ensure that the crib is securely connected to the bed of the parents. If you're buying a second-hand crib, you should check it carefully for any recalls on parts.

Co-sleeping cribs

Many parents prefer to have their child sleep with them to monitor and take care of them without needing to get up from bed. They are also perfect for mothers who are breastfeeding and create a bond that can last throughout the years of childhood. This closeness could also present many dangers, including overlaying (when an infant's pillow or cover that is provided by an adult is placed on the face of the infant), suffocation and accidental rolling out of the crib onto the parent. Co-sleeping cribs that are essentially a bassinet style cot that can be attached to the side of your mattress and can help reduce the risk.

In addition to preventing your child from falling off the mattress, these cribs can be elevated to the level of your bed, allowing a slight incline that may aid in reducing reflux. Some cribs have an option to rock, which some mothers find helps in settling their child.
